European U21 Championship: NL v. DE
Netherlands are all set to face Germany in the 2013 European Championships Under 21 tournament. Midfielder Kevin Strootman is expected to join from Manchester United for the match. Tottenham midfielder Lewis Holtby will represent Germany.
Holland U21 Manager Cor Pot said that they would rather discuss their team’s qualities rather than talk about Germany’s strong and weak points, according to Eurosport/Yahoo. He said the team believes they will play 4-3-3 at all times. Meanwhile, Germany’s manager Ranier Adrion said their opposing team has great offensive abilities at their disposal and they have a number of good players who are skilled in dribbling and speed. Players in the U21 tournament must be aged 21 or younger at the start of the two-year period leading up to the final match. 23-year-old Twente midfielder Leroy Fer is the most-capped player on the current squad, having played in 27 matches with the U21 squad.
